Whitby, West, Ontario (1861–1861)

Whitby, West was a census subdivision in Ontario, recorded in 1 census between 1861 and 1861. This place is grounded to Wikidata Q386338, so it can be queried as a single entity even when its boundaries or census name varied across years.
